Welcome to 'Freeeezebruary': Trio taking daily dips into icy Vancouver waters, raising money for local drop-in centre

"It felt like somewhere that we could actually make a difference"

Three friends decided to really take the plunge this February.

Repeatedly.

Abby Hoffman, Conor Sinnamon, and Andrew McNamara are doing "Freeeezebruary," a self-imposed challenge to dive into the icy ocean waters around Vancouver every day this February.

And they're doing it to support a local not-for-profit via a GoFundMe campaign.

"We wanted to raise money for a local charity," McNamara tells V.I.A.

The charity benefiting from the challenge is the Dugout drop-in centre in the Downtown Eastside. The trio picked the Dugout since it's a smaller, local charity where the money they donate can have more of an impact.

"It felt like somewhere that we could actually make a difference, even if we don't raise as much money," says Hoffman.

The term "Freeeezebruary'" was something McNamara came up with and convinced the others to go along with. The fact February this year in Vancouver had a long stretch of freezing weather with local beaches covered in snow was just a coincidence.

Daily dives

Initially, the group expected they'd be alone on the shore and in the chilly water, but they've been pleasantly surprised by the cold weather beachgoers, and the daily dives have helped grow their sense of community.

"We thought that we were going to be the only ones at the beach, and then we'll show up," says Hoffman.  "And there's just groups of people here."

She adds that others have joined them on their dives (though no one has come back a second time).

The group is holding a small event on Saturday, Feb. 22, at Dundarve Beach in North Vancouver with friends and for anyone else who wants to take a plunge alongside them.

Fundraising

The trio set a goal of $5,000 for the fundraiser but weren't sure they'd get close to it.

As of the writing of this article, they have hit $5,399, surpassing their goal with more than a week left. Donations have come from all over, including Hoffman's grandfather's Lions Club and Sinnamon's family's bar in Ireland (Pluck's in Kilmacanogue).

"We set $5,000 as a 'way out there' goal," says Hoffman. "We did not think we would get close to that. So it's, it's really heartwarming."
